Proposed change

(Older) VMBxBL modules do not support position reporting. So there is no way to find out if a cover/blind is closed or open. (Newer modules do report position.)

This patch enables assumed_state in that case, and simply reports the last action as state. This is correct in most scenario's, but not all: When a user interrupts a Close action by Stop, the assumed state will be "Closed", but the actual state is "halfway", i.e. "Open". This is only cosmetic, since assumed_state=True implies that the Down button will still be enabled.
